Cold leads are individuals or organizations that fit your target customer profile (e.g., based on industry, company size, or demographic segment) but have not yet shown any explicit or discernible interest in your products or services. They might have been acquired through broad demographic targeting in digital advertising campaigns, purchased lists (though this is often ill-advised without explicit consent and proper vetting, especially given privacy concerns), or initial large-scale, untargeted outbound outreach efforts like cold calling or mass emailing. Essentially, they are prospects who are entirely unaware of your brand, your specific offerings, or, crucially, how your solution can directly solve their specific problems or needs. Engaging cold leads requires an exceptionally delicate touch, immense patience, and a well-defined strategy meticulously focused on education, building initial awareness, and demonstrating value rather than pushing for an immediate sale. The primary objective of the initial communication with a cold lead is to subtly pique their interest, introduce your fundamental value proposition, and incrementally move them closer to recognizing a latent need that your solution can fulfill. In Bangladesh, where personal trust, word-of-mouth, and familiarity often precede significant business transactions, approaching cold leads demands a particularly careful and respectful introduction to avoid appearing intrusive or generic, and to ensure compliance with local communication norms and cultural sensitivities.
Understanding the Essence of Warm Leads: The Primed Opportunity
Warm leads, in stark contrast to their cold counterparts, are prospects who have actively demonstrated some discernible level of interest shop in your brand, product, or service. This interest can manifest in various tangible ways: downloading a lead magnet (e.g., an e-book or whitepaper), attending a webinar, actively interacting with your social media content, visiting specific product or service pages on your website, or explicitly requesting more information through a contact form. They are already aware of your existence, have engaged with your content, and have signaled a potential need or curiosity, making them significantly more receptive to direct sales engagement. Warm leads represent a truly primed opportunity because they have already taken initial, self-initiated steps towards your solution, indicating a higher intent to purchase and a greater likelihood of conversion compared to their cold counterparts. Their engagement signifies that they are closer to the "consideration" or "decision" stage of the buyer's journey, making them prime candidates for more direct, personalized, and conversion-focused sales outreach. For businesses in Bangladesh, a warm lead often indicates a stronger foundation for building a trusting and fruitful relationship, as they have already shown initiative and are more likely to engage in meaningful dialogue, which can significantly accelerate the sales process and lead to higher conversion rates and stronger customer loyalty.
